ISO 15512:2014 specifies methods for the determination of the water content of plastics in the form of powder, granules, and finished articles. These methods do not test for water absorption (kinetics and equilibrium) of plastics as measured by ISO 62.
Method A is suitable for the determination of water content as low as 0,1 % with an accuracy of 0,1 %. Method B and Method C are suitable for the…
Optical fibres - Part 1-50: Measurement methods and test procedures - Damp heat (steady state) tests
IEC 60793-1-50:2014 provides a practical method for evaluating fibre performance in a defined environment. The purpose of this standard is to determine the suitability of optical fibre sub-category A1a to A1d multimode fibres and class B and C single-mode fibres to withstand the environmental condition of high humidity and high temperature which may occur in actual use, storage and/or transport.…

Health informatics — HL7 version 3 — Reference information model — Release 4
The Health Level Seven (HL7) Reference Information Model (RIM) is a static model of health and health care information as viewed within the scope of HL7 standards development activities. It is the combined consensus view of information from the perspective of the HL7 working group and the HL7 international affiliates. Textile glass — Determination of combustible-matter content
ISO 1887:2014 specifies a method for the determination of the combustible-matter content of products made from textile glass, such as continuous-filament yarns, staple-fibre yarns, rovings, chopped strands, milled fibres, fabrics, chopped-strand and continuous-filament mats, and other glass reinforcements.

Industrial electroheating equipment - Test methods for infrared emitters
IEC 62798:2014 specifies test procedures, conditions and methods according to which the main parameters and the main operational characteristics of industrial infrared emitters are established. Additive manufacturing — General principles — Part 3: Main characteristics and corresponding test me...
ISO 17296-3:2014 covers the principal requirements applied to testing of parts manufactured by additive manufacturing processes. It specifies main quality characteristics of parts, specifies appropriate test procedures, and recommends the scope and content of test and supply agreements.
